Alex Wadelton is one of Australia's leading and most respected creative minds.
Alex was the mastermind behind the creation of a statue honouring indigenous footballer Nicky Winmar's iconic stance against racism. He helped put an end to Australian supermarkets obsession with short-term plastic promotions with his social activist group Future Landfill, and has raised hundreds of thousands of dollars for a range of charities through creative thinking.
He is the co-author, with Russell Howcroft, of The Right-Brain Workout Volumes 1 & 2, which form the backbone of his current venture: inspiring people across Australia to unlock the power of creativity by delivering keynote addresses and workshops for organisations, schools, and communities. Alex released his new book, How to Drink a Glass of Water - a book about mindfulness, gratitude, and the simple joys of life, in 2023.
Alex believes passionately that creativity can change the world, and he wants everyone to harness the creative genius laying inside every single one of us.
